1. 程式人生 > 其它 >【開發日常】-- 檢視Linux發行版本

【開發日常】-- 檢視Linux發行版本

技術標籤:Linux 日常使用與開發linuxcentos發行版本

我們常常在網上找資料的時候,發現別人使用的配置方式/配置檔案在我們這邊都不適用。
原因是不同發行版本Linux其內部的各個配置方式是不一樣的,
如果不知道使用的是哪一個發行版本的系統,在軟體安裝/系統配置的時候就會無從下手,
因此在剛接觸一臺新伺服器的時候,需要先確認它的發行版本,
這樣更容易找到與這個發行版本相對應的相關配置流程與方式。

當前Linux的發行版本:
Ubuntu       CentOS        Debian     Fedora       Slackware
Mint         Xubuntu       Arch       OpenSUSE     Red Hat
Slackel      PureOS        Mageia     PCLinuxOS    Puppy
Zorin        BunsenLabs    Kubuntu    Manjaro      Bodhi
Netrunner    Neptune       Kali       Black Lab    Solus

方法:cat /etc/os-release

注:不同的發行版本,檢視的方式也不同
rhel系統 /etc/redhat-release
centos系統 cat /etc/centos-release
fedora系統 cat /etc/fedora-release

[[email protected] linux-3.10.0]$ cat /etc/os-release 
NAME="CentOS Linux"
VERSION="7 (Core)"
ID="centos"
ID_LIKE="rhel fedora"
VERSION_ID=
"7" PRETTY_NAME="CentOS Linux 7 (Core)" ANSI_COLOR="0;31" CPE_NAME="cpe:/o:centos:centos:7" HOME_URL="https://www.centos.org/" BUG_REPORT_URL="https://bugs.centos.org/" CENTOS_MANTISBT_PROJECT="CentOS-7" CENTOS_MANTISBT_PROJECT_VERSION="7"
REDHAT_SUPPORT_PRODUCT="centos" REDHAT_SUPPORT_PRODUCT_VERSION="7" [[email protected] linux-3.10.0]$ cat /etc/centos-release CentOS Linux release 7.2.1511 (Core)

參考:
怎樣檢視linux發行版本名稱和版本號?